Navigating the Secondary Glazing Consultation: A Comprehensive Guide
For lots of owners of period residential or commercial properties, noted buildings, or homes located in sanctuary, the struggle to balance historic aesthetic appeals with contemporary comfort is a relentless difficulty. Initial single-glazed windows, while charming, are often the main source of heat loss, draughts, and external sound pollution. Because changing these windows is frequently limited by preparing laws or a desire to maintain heritage, Secondary Glazing Disadvantages glazing has actually become the gold-standard option.
However, secondary glazing is not a "one-size-fits-all" product. To accomplish the finest results regarding thermal efficiency and acoustic insulation, an expert secondary glazing consultation is an essential initial step. This guide explores what an assessment requires, the technical factors to consider involved, and how homeowners can prepare to guarantee their residential or commercial property's performance is significantly improved.
The Purpose of a Secondary Glazing Consultation
A Secondary Glazing Reviews glazing consultation works as a bridge between a property owner's problems-- such as a chilly living space or the noise of traffic-- and a custom technical solution. Unlike basic double glazing, which replaces the existing window system, secondary glazing includes setting up a discrete internal frame and glass pane behind the original window.
The assessment is developed to examine the structural stability of existing window exposes, determine the primary goals of the property owner, and determine the precise specs required to satisfy those goals. Without this professional assessment, the installation might stop working to offer the designated benefits or, even worse, trigger concerns like condensation or limited access to the main window.

A professional consultation typically follows a structured approach to make sure no information is overlooked.
1. The Initial Needs Assessment
The specialist starts by going over the specific issues the occupant is facing. Is the primary goal to shut out the noise of a nearby railway, or is the priority removing draughts in a bedroom? These objectives dictate the type of glass and the space (air cavity) in between the primary and secondary units.
2. Structural Survey and Measuring
Every duration window is unique, frequently featuring minor irregularities due to the settling of the structure over years or centuries. The consultant takes millimetre-precise measurements of the window reveals. They likewise check for "out-of-square" frames to ensure the secondary system will fit perfectly without gaps that could leak air or sound.
3. Glass and Frame Specification
Based on the requirements evaluation, the consultant recommends particular glass types. For instance, if noise reduction is the concern, acoustic laminated glass is frequently suggested. If heat retention is the objective, Low-E (Low Emissivity) glass is the favored option.
4. Design Matching
The secondary glazing must align with the function of the initial window. A vertical sliding sash window typically requires a vertical sliding secondary system so that the initial window stays accessible for ventilation and cleaning.

Regularly Asked Questions (FAQ)1. Does secondary glazing cause condensation?
If set up properly with an expert consultation, Secondary Glazing Fitting glazing ought to in fact assist manage condensation. A small amount of ventilation is typically kept in the cavity to make sure that moisture does not end up being caught in between the 2 panes of glass.
2. Do I require planning consent for secondary glazing?
In the huge bulk of cases, no. Due to the fact that secondary glazing is an internal change and is fully reversible, it usually does not require planning consent, even in noted structures. However, it is always a good idea to talk to your local preparation authority or your specialist if you remain in an especially sensitive heritage site.
3. How large should the space be between the windows?
For thermal insulation, a space of around 20mm to 100mm is efficient. Nevertheless, for maximum noise decrease, a bigger space (normally 100mm to 200mm) is recommended. The consultant will determine your window sill depth to see what is possible.
4. Can I still open my original windows?
Yes. The specialist will match the secondary glazing design to your existing windows (e.g., using a vertical slider for a sash window) to make sure that you maintain full access for ventilation and upkeep.
